How to low down the cross interference among digital signal and analog signal? So designer need to understand the two basic principles of electro-magnetic compatibility before reverse engineering PCB: first principle is minimize the current cycle area as much as you can; second principle is only one reference side should be taken into consideration in the system when reverse engineering PCB. In the contrary, if system do have two reference sides exist, and a dipole antenna will probably emerge, however, miniature dipole antenna’s radiation range, circuit length, current go through and its frequency is in direct proportion after reverse engineering PCB. So if the signal fail to get cycle within as small loop as possible, it can probably form a larger cycle antenna. As we know, the amount of radiation in the small loop antenna will make direct proportion with loop area, current go through the loop and frequency. So in the process of ELECTRONIC BOARD reverse engineering, engineer should avoid the above situations.
